"Nationwide directory of more than 1,400 facilities that offer residential treatment, supervised apartment settings, group homes, outpatient/day treatment programs, inpatient/hospital programs or crisis shelters for adults with developmental disabilities." Geographical arrangement of entries. Entries give address, telephone number, contact person, year established, accessibility of services, sponsoring agency, ownership, programs offered, sources of referral, and funding sources. Indexes of characteristics of clients and of types of programs offered.

Geographical listing of over 940 facilities in the United States. Information was obtained through questionnaires during 1988-89. Entries are descriptive, not evaluative. Each entry gives such information as services, clients served, and facility profile. Glossary. Indexes of conditions treated and programs offered.

"Batterer Intervention: Program Approaches and Criminal Justice Strategies" is a publication of the National Criminal Justice Reference Service (NCJRS) in Rockville, Maryland. The publication provides judges, prosecutors, and probation officers with the information they need to better understand batterer intervention and make appropriate decisions regarding programming.
